The Importance Of Digital Media Literacy In Today’s World

In today’s fast-paced and technology-driven society, digital media literacy has become more important than ever. With the rise of social media platforms, online news sites, and digital advertising, individuals are constantly bombarded with information from various sources. This constant stream of information can be overwhelming and confusing, making it essential for individuals to develop digital media literacy skills to navigate the digital landscape effectively.

digital media literacy refers to the ability to access, analyze, evaluate, and create media in a variety of forms, from text and images to videos and social media posts. It involves understanding how media messages are created, disseminated, and consumed, as well as being able to critically evaluate the credibility and reliability of sources. In today’s digital age, where misinformation and fake news are rampant, having the skills to discern fact from fiction is crucial.

One of the key aspects of digital media literacy is being able to differentiate between reliable and unreliable sources of information. With the proliferation of fake news and misinformation on the internet, it is becoming increasingly challenging to separate fact from fiction. Being able to critically evaluate the credibility of sources and fact-check information is essential in order to make informed decisions and form well-rounded opinions.

Furthermore, digital media literacy also involves understanding how the media industry operates and how media messages are constructed and disseminated. In today’s digital age, media companies and advertisers use a variety of tactics to capture the attention of consumers and shape their attitudes and behaviors. By being aware of these tactics and understanding how media messages are crafted, individuals can become more media savvy and less susceptible to manipulation.

In addition, digital media literacy also encompasses the ability to create media content in a meaningful and responsible way. With the rise of social media platforms and digital technologies, individuals now have the power to create and share media content on a global scale. This ability to create media content comes with a responsibility to be mindful of the impact that one’s content can have on others and to adhere to ethical standards and guidelines.
